15 Frequent Symptoms of Hidradenitis Suppurativa

Search Articles Here

Hidradenitis suppurativa Describe the skin condition causing painful small lumps that form under the surface of the skin. These lumps create symptoms of irritation, causing affected individuals trouble with managing pain symptoms. The lumps may also break open and weep, causing further irritation and pain symptoms in the patient. 

On some occasions, the lumps create tunnels under the skin, causing red or black discoloration that’s necrotic in appearance. This condition typically affects areas of the skin where rubbing occurs. Common areas include the groin, between the buttocks, under the armpits, and the breasts.

Most cases of hidradenitis suppurativa occur after the patient starts puberty. The condition persists for years in some cases and gets worse over time. People who are suffering from this condition notice a significant reduction in their quality of life. Patients can benefit from surgery and medications to help manage their symptoms and prevent any complications that may occur as a result of the condition.

1. Changes in the Skin

One of the first symptoms to manifest in affected individuals are changes in their skin. The patient may start and notice that the skin around the affected area turns pink or reddish in appearance. The skin may also start to feel bumpy and start to present symptoms of irritation and pain that are mild in the beginning.

As the condition progresses, the patient notices the discoloration around the skin turns from reddish-pink to purple, or black in some cases. This discoloration does not fade over time and gets steadily worse over the coming weeks and months.

The bumps associated with the condition typically start to form in the skin, as the patient reaches puberty. In many cases, the patient may feel embarrassment with the development of the condition, causing them to delay treatment. In some cases, the patient may refuse to remove clothing, causing them to abstain from activities such as sports or gym class while at school.
